CSS-文本空间的设置
时间: 2024-10-11 18:10:15 浏览: 29
css-effects:css特效
CSS(层叠样式表)提供了丰富的选项来控制网页元素的文本空间,也称为行内空白或间距。主要涉及到以下几个方面:
1. **字间间距(Letter Spacing)**:`letter-spacing`属性用于调整字母之间的间隙。正值增加间隙,负值减小间隙。
2. **行高(Line Height)**:`line-height`属性指定行与行之间的垂直距离,可以是一个固定的数值,也可以是相对单位如em、rem等。
3. **单词间距(Word Spacing)**:`word-spacing`属性影响单个单词之间的空白,与`letter-spacing`不同的是,它只作用于英文单词间的空格。
4. **缩进(Indentation)**:`text-indent`属性用于设置块级元素的第一行的首字符或边框左边缘的偏移量。
5. **对齐(Alignment)**:`text-align`属性控制文本水平方向的对齐方式,如`left`、`right`、`center`、`justify`等。
6. **悬挂缩进(悬挂缩进)**:通过`text-indent`配合`:first-line`伪类,可以指定段落的第一行特殊缩进效果。
要使用这些属性,只需将它们的值应用到相应的HTML标签上,并通过CSS选择器指定。例如:
```css
p {
letter-spacing: 2px;
line-height: 1.5;
text-indent: 40px;
text-align: justify;
}
```
阅读全文